MacBook Pro 2017 USB-C issues

Does anyone else out there have issues with USB-C ports wearing out very quickly to the point of having to restart the Mac to get use back sometimes. Many times I have to reboot to be able to charge my iphone 6S on the right side ports.


I also had an issue with HDMI causing the Mac to lock up when I unplugged it, but that seemed to be fixed with the system update.
